Annual South Texas Greenpower USA Showcase held at the Brownsville-SPI International Airport
The cars are silent until the green flag comes down — signaling the race start — then nearly as one, the hum of electric vehicles sounds as racers take off from the starting line Saturday at the annual South Texas Greenpower USA Goblin and F24 Showcase at the Brownsville-South Padre Island International Airport.
Copy and paste this URL into your WordPress site to embed
Copy and paste this code into your site to embed